overview

The NHR-5620 series digital display volumetric instrument can collect, display, and convert the liquid level of various regular and irregular tanks in industrial sites into the corresponding tank volume. It is suitable for monitoring, controlling, and collecting various process parameters.

remarks:
1. When selecting, please refer to the wiring diagram to choose the function. Due to the small size of instrument wiring terminals, they may not have full functionality, and some functions can only be selected from one of them on the same group of terminals.
2. When writing the model, it must be complete, and any function items that have not been selected cannot be omitted and must be supplemented with an "X".
Example 1: NHR-5620A-27-0/X/2/X/X-A
Example 2: NHR-5620B-28-0/X/2/D1/X-D
